#mvl{margin-bottom:2.5em}#mvl #mvl-inr{padding-left:10px;padding-right:10px}#mvl #mvl-inr .slick-slide img{margin:auto}#cnt{line-height:1.6}#cnt .hgroup{position:relative;margin-top:1.6em;margin-bottom:1.6em;padding:.4em 1em;background:#222B90 url(../../img/common/ttl-lvl-2-icn.png) no-repeat left top;color:#fff;font-size:125%}#cnt .hgroup>*{margin-bottom:.4em}#cnt .hgroup>*:last-child{margin-bottom:0}#cnt .hgroup.l-icn-lft h1,#cnt .hgroup.l-icn-lft h2,#cnt .hgroup.l-icn-lft h3,#cnt .hgroup.l-icn-lft h4,#cnt .hgroup.l-icn-lft h5,#cnt .hgroup.l-icn-lft h6{margin-left:1.6em}#cnt .hgroup.l-icn-rgt h1,#cnt .hgroup.l-icn-rgt h2,#cnt .hgroup.l-icn-rgt h3,#cnt .hgroup.l-icn-rgt h4,#cnt .hgroup.l-icn-rgt h5,#cnt .hgroup.l-icn-rgt h6{margin-right:1.6em}#cnt .hgroup.l-icn-lft i{float:left}#cnt .hgroup.l-icn-rgt i{float:right}#cnt .hgroup.l-icn-lft i,#cnt .hgroup.l-icn-rgt i{position:relative;top:.2em;width:1.5em;text-align:center}#cnt .hgroup>*{font-size:80%}#cnt .hgroup h2,#cnt .hgroup i{font-size:100%}#cnt #cnt-inr>section:first-child .hgroup:first-child{margin-top:0}#cnt .hgroup.l-has-lnk h2{margin-bottom:0}#cnt .hgroup.l-has-lnk .l-lnk{position:absolute;top:.4em;right:1em}#cnt .hgroup.l-has-lnk .l-lnk .lnk{color:#fff}#cnt .hgroup.l-has-lnk .l-lnk .lnk:before{background:#fff;color:#222B90}#cnt section.l-feature .lst-cnt .col{width:33.33333%;text-align:center}#cnt section.l-process .l-cnt-lst-process div[class*="col-"][data-attr="1"]>div dt:before{content:"1"}#cnt section.l-process .l-cnt-lst-process div[class*="col-"][data-attr="2"]>div dt:before{content:"2"}#cnt section.l-process .l-cnt-lst-process div[class*="col-"][data-attr="3"]>div dt:before{content:"3"}#cnt section.l-process .l-cnt-lst-process div[class*="col-"][data-attr="4"]>div dt:before{content:"4"}#cnt section.l-process .l-cnt-lst-process div[class*="col-"][data-attr="5"]>div dt:before{content:"5"}#cnt section.l-process .l-cnt-lst-process div[class*="col-"][data-attr="6"]>div dt:before{content:"6"}#cnt section.l-process .l-cnt-lst-process div[class*="col-"][data-attr="7"]>div dt:before{content:"7"}#cnt section.l-process .l-cnt-lst-process div[class*="col-"][data-attr="8"]>div dt:before{content:"8"}#cnt section.l-process .l-cnt-lst-process div[class*="col-"][data-attr="9"]>div dt:before{content:"9"}#cnt section.l-process .l-cnt-lst-process div[class*="col-"][data-attr="10"]>div dt:before{content:"10"}#cnt section.l-process .l-cnt-lst-process div[class*="col-"]>div{zoom:1;position:relative;margin-bottom:20px;padding:9px 16px 6px;background:#F5F7F8 url(../../img/top/process-bg-corner.png) no-repeat -1px -1px;border:2px solid #BEC1C5}#cnt section.l-process .l-cnt-lst-process div[class*="col-"]>div:after{content:"";display:table;clear:both}#cnt section.l-process .l-cnt-lst-process div[class*="col-"]>div dl{margin-bottom:0}#cnt section.l-process .l-cnt-lst-process div[class*="col-"]>div dt{margin-bottom:.4em;padding-bottom:.4em;border-bottom:1px dotted #BEC1C5;font-size:150%;font-style:italic;color:#222B90}#cnt section.l-process .l-cnt-lst-process div[class*="col-"]>div dt:before{content:"";display:inline-block;position:relative;top:-3px;width:25px;height:25px;margin-right:.1em;background:#222B90;-webkit-border-radius:50%;-moz-border-radius:50%;-ms-border-radius:50%;-o-border-radius:50%;border-radius:50%;font-style:normal;font-weight:normal;color:#fff;text-align:center;vertical-align:middle;line-height:25px}#cnt section.l-process .l-cnt-lst-process div[class*="col-"]>div dd ul{zoom:1;margin-bottom:0}#cnt section.l-process .l-cnt-lst-process div[class*="col-"]>div dd ul:after{content:"";display:table;clear:both}#cnt section.l-process .l-cnt-lst-process div[class*="col-"]>div dd ul li{float:left;margin-bottom:10px;margin-right:10px}#cnt section.l-idea{margin-top:1.6em;padding:30px 0;background:#E8EAED}#cnt section.l-idea .lead{margin-bottom:1.12em}#cnt section.l-idea dl.l-img-txt{zoom:1;margin-bottom:.8em}#cnt section.l-idea dl.l-img-txt:after{content:"";display:table;clear:both}#cnt section.l-idea dl.l-img-txt .l-img{float:left;width:63px}#cnt section.l-idea dl.l-img-txt .l-img ~ *{margin-left:76px}#cnt section.l-idea dl.l-img-txt dt{margin-bottom:.88em;font-size:125%}#cnt section.l-information .lst-date{border-top:none}#cnt section.l-information .lst-date dt:first-child{padding-top:0}#cnt section.l-information .l-company-information{float:left;width:50%;margin-bottom:.8em}#cnt section.l-information .l-company-information .l-sub-ttl{font-size:133.33333%}#cnt section.l-information .l-company-information .l-tel{margin-bottom:0}#cnt section.l-information #company-map{width:50%;height:140px;margin-bottom:1.2em}#cnt section.l-information .l-contact-information{clear:both;margin-bottom:1.2em;padding:4px 10px;border:1px dotted #BEC1C5}#cnt section.l-information .l-contact-information>*{margin-bottom:0}#cnt section.l-information .l-contact-information .l-tel,#cnt section.l-information .l-contact-information .l-txt{display:inline-block}#cnt section.l-information .l-contact-information .l-txt{margin-right:.5em}#cnt section.l-information .l-lnk-map{text-align:right}#cnt section.l-information .l-lnk-map .btn:before{content:"\f14c";display:inline-block;font-family:FontAwesome;font-weight:normal;-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ale;transform:translate(0, 0);margin-right:.3em;color:#06c}#cnt section.l-information .l-lnk-map .btn:after{content:url(../../img/common/icn-pdf.png);margin-left:.3em;vertical-align:middle}#cnt section.l-information .l-lnk-contact .btn{width:100%;font-size:133.33333%}#cnt section.l-information .l-lnk-contact .btn:before{content:"\f003";display:inline-block;font-family:FontAwesome;font-weight:normal;-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ale;transform:translate(0, 0);margin-right:.3em}#cnt section.l-information .l-tel:before,#cnt section.l-information .l-fax:before{display:inline-block;width:1.5em;vertical-align:middle}#cnt section.l-information .l-tel:before{content:url(../../img/common/icn-tell.png);padding:2px}#cnt section.l-information .l-fax:before{content:url(../../img/common/icn-fax.png)}
